Research Abstract |
The aim of this study is to derive the aerial view structure of reconstruction based on victims' experiences which are considered to be profitable information toward the mitigation in a downpour disaster. Consequently, a complex structure of the reconstruction events and the relativity of each event were clarified by deriving the whole image of reconstruction events as a graph geometry based on disaster experience information collected from the hearing survey to the victims and disaster counterparts.
